A Certified Professional in Market Trends Forecasting program equips individuals with the skills to analyze market data, identify emerging trends, and predict future market behavior. This specialized training is highly relevant for professionals in business intelligence, marketing, and strategic planning.
Learning outcomes typically include mastering qualitative and quantitative forecasting methods, developing effective data visualization techniques, and understanding the application of various statistical models. Students gain proficiency in using forecasting software and tools, enhancing their ability to generate accurate and insightful market trend predictions.
The program duration varies depending on the institution offering the certification. Some programs might be completed within a few weeks through intensive courses, while others may extend over several months, encompassing more in-depth modules on econometrics, time series analysis, and consumer behavior analysis. The flexibility in program length caters to different learning styles and professional schedules.
